A first edition hardback copy of Harry Potter And The Philosopher's Stone is expected to fetch up to £150,000 when it goes under the hammer in November.
The book will be sold alongside franchise star Daniel Radcliffe 's "Hero Wand" from the 2001 film, which is estimated to go for up to £30,000.
Both items form part of an auction organised by film and TV memorabilia company Propstore, which will include treasures from numerous blockbuster franchises.
Over 1500 lots will be sold during the auction, due to take place from November 3-6, with the total value estimated in excess of £11 million.
